Greg Abbott describes the instances of voter fraud in this state as &#8220;rampant.&#8221;<\/p>\n<p>The state, he said, has sought to curb the epidemic of voter fraud by requiring voters to produce photo ID &#8212; driver&#8217;s licenses, passports, etc. &#8212; when they go to the polling place.<\/p>\n<p>The Texas Tribune&#8217;s Ross Ramsey, though, has shot down the governor&#8217;s assertion with an interesting analysis of Abbott&#8217;s challenge to a President Obama&#8217;s critique of Texas&#8217; historically poor voter turnout.<\/p>\n<p><a href=\"http:\/\/www.texastribune.org\/2016\/03\/15\/analysis-scant-evidence-abbott-rampant-voter-fraud\/\">The evidence of fraud <\/a>is &#8220;scant,&#8221; according to Ramsey.<\/p>\n<p>Here&#8217;s part of what Ramsey writes: &#8220;A <a href=\"http:\/\/votingrights.news21.com\/interactive\/election-fraud-database\/index.html\"><u><span style=\"color: #0066cc;\">study<\/span><\/u><\/a> done by News21, an investigative journalism project at Arizona State University, looked at open records from Texas and other states for the years 2000-2011 and found 104 cases of voter fraud had been alleged in Texas over that decade.<\/p>\n<p>&#8220;Chew on this: If you only count the Texans who voted in November general elections \u2014 skipping Democratic and Republican primaries and also special and constitutional elections \u2014 35.8 million people voted during the period covered by the ASU study.<\/p>\n<p>&#8220;They found 104 cases of voter fraud among 35.8 million votes cast. That\u2019s fewer than three glitches per 1 million votes.&#8221;<\/p>\n<p>Does that fit the description of &#8220;rampant&#8221; voter fraud?<\/p>\n<p>Not exactly.<\/p>\n<p>Obama made the point at a fundraiser the other evening that Texas remains one of the nation&#8217;s poorest-turnout states.
